当前位置:首页 > 行业动态 > 正文

如何根据应用需求优化服务器配置?

摘要:本文介绍了服务器配置和应用的基本概念。讨论了服务器硬件的选择和操作系统的安装。探讨了服务器的网络设置、安全策略以及性能优化。了服务器在托管网站、数据库管理和云服务等方面的应用。

服务器配置与应用涉及多个方面,包括选择合适的服务器类型、进行系统安装和配置、确保安全设置得当,以及根据应用场景进行优化等,本文将详细介绍这些关键步骤和考虑因素。

服务器的定义和类型

服务器是提供数据和服务的计算机或程序,根据规模和需求的不同,服务器可以分为多种类型,如文件服务器、数据库服务器、应用程序服务器等,每种服务器针对特定的功能和应用场景进行优化,以满足不同的业务需求。

购买云服务器

在购买云服务器时,需要确定所需的操作系统、CPU核心数、内存大小以及存储空间,这些配置需根据预期的访问量和应用程序要求来决定,一个高流量的网站可能需要更多的CPU核心和内存以处理并发请求。

安全组规则设置

安全组规则对于保护服务器免受未授权访问至关重要,它通过定义哪些网络流量可以访问服务器上的特定端口来工作,如果服务器托管一个Web应用,可能需要开放端口80(HTTP)和443(HTTPS)。

服务器环境配置

服务器环境配置包括但不限于操作系统选择、必要的软件安装(如Web服务器软件、数据库管理系统等)、网络设置以及安全策略的实施,正确的配置可以确保服务器的稳定性和高性能。

JDK安装注意事项

在服务器上安装Java开发工具包(JDK)时,需要注意版本匹配问题,不同应用可能需要不同版本的JDK,因此安装前应确认应用兼容性,不当的版本选择可能导致运行错误或安全问题。

Windows Server 2008 R2的应用

Windows Server 2008 R2是一个广泛用于企业环境的操作系统,它支持多种服务配置,如Active Directory、DNS和DHCP服务,这些都是日常网络运维中不可或缺的部分,通过实际项目需求的分析,可以提炼出具体的管理项目,如网络策略实施、用户权限管理等。

SConfig工具的使用

在Windows Server和Azure Stack HCI环境中,服务器配置工具(SConfig)是一个极为方便的工具,它可以简化网络配置、域成员身份设置、系统更新和激活过程,使用这种工具可以大大减轻系统管理员的工作负担,特别是在配置大量服务器时。

教学与实训的重要性

理论与实践的结合是掌握服务器配置与应用的关键,通过设计具体的教学项目,如基于Windows Server 2008 R2的网络服务器搭建和管理,学生可以在模拟的企业环境中进行操作,这有助于他们更好地理解理论知识,并应用于实际情况中。

相关FAQs

Q1:如何选择合适的服务器硬件配置?

A1:选择合适的服务器硬件配置需要考虑应用需求、预算以及未来的扩展性,首先评估应用的类型和预期负载,然后根据这些信息决定CPU的核心数、内存大小和存储类型及容量,预留一定的扩展空间以应对未来可能增长的需求。

Q2:服务器操作系统的选择有哪些考量因素?

A2:选择服务器操作系统时,主要考虑因素包括系统的稳定性、安全性、兼容性和支持的应用范围,也需考虑成本、易用性和社区或厂商的支持情况,Windows Server系列适合需要广泛商业软件兼容的环境,而Linux可能是开源和定制需求的首选。

0